The interval is in minutes and must be a multiple of 3.
The setting of real-time accounting interval somewhat depends on the performance of
the NAS and the TACACS server: a shorter interval requires higher device performance.
You are therefore recommended to adopt a longer interval when there are a large
number of users (more than 1000, inclusive). The following table recommends the ratio
of minutes to the number of users.

The real-time accounting interval defaults to 12 minutes.

2.4.10 Enabling the Online TACACS User to Change the Password

Perform the following configuration in user view.
Table 2-46 Enable the online TACACS user to change the password
Enable the online TACACS user to
change the password
After this command is configured, the system guides the TACACS online user through
to change the password. Three chances are available for changing the password.
Failure to do so makes the TACACS server quit this operation automatically.
This function is only valid for terminal users (including console, AUX, TTY, and VTY)
configured with TACACS authentication.
